      The documentation on the endpoint page says that the query parameter “can be any string you want to search for”. So I tried to search for content by David Tennant, and the beginning of my query string looks like this: q=David%20Tennant

      If I sort by Relevance, I certainly do see films starring David Tennant. But the API seems to treat the query parameter as an “OR” in the sense that it returns all films with either “David” or “Tennant” in the title, synopsis or cast. So I end up with titles starring David Spade, titles entitled “David Gale” etc.

      Is there a way to request that the search is made for “David” AND “Tennant”?
